One of the most often utilised level measurement techniques in the fuel (gasoline) storage business right now is radar tank gauging.
In order to be able to detect the amount of oil without causing any damage, radar level measuring was initially created for use on crude oil transporters.
To gauge the amount of gasoline and water in each tank or compartment, an ATG uses probes.
Each probe consists of a long rod that has sensors or floats attached. The ATG console determines the amount of gasoline and water in the tank based on the location of the floats.
The thermistors on the probe rod are also used to gauge the fuel temperature.
Top-down waveguides are used by radar level transmitters to produce and steer microwave pulses into a containment vessel.
Because gas and vapour species have low relative permittivity, or dielectric constant, these signals can spread into the headspace.
Simply multiply the tank's capacity by the tank gauge's reading. For instance, if the gauge on your 500-gallon tank reads 60%, you still have 300 gallons of gas in the tank (500 x 0.6).

Tank farms employ tank gauging systems for accurate level gauging, inventory control, and optimization of tank usage and operational costs.
The systems are essential for keeping an eye on any form of marine tanker's liquid cargo.
The Saab Rosemount tank radar is of very high quality and more precise than rival manufacturers. Radar tank gauging is more trustworthy and accurate than other tank gauging methods.
The most recent model has an accuracy of 0.5 mm for measuring liquid levels in tanks. Equipment with such great accuracy has been created in response to the demand from customers for the precise inventory count.
